make/mapfiles/libjava/mapfile-vers

Print this page
rev 10457 : 8054720: Modifications of I/O methods for instrumentation purposes
Summary: Wrap some native methods in Java methods and change native method names to a consistent form.
Reviewed-by: TBD


  61                 JNU_ThrowIllegalAccessException;
  62                 JNU_ThrowIllegalArgumentException;
  63                 JNU_ThrowInstantiationException;
  64                 JNU_ThrowInternalError;
  65                 JNU_ThrowIOException;
  66                 JNU_ThrowIOExceptionWithLastError;
  67                 JNU_ThrowNoSuchFieldError;
  68                 JNU_ThrowNoSuchFieldException;
  69                 JNU_ThrowNoSuchMethodError;
  70                 JNU_ThrowNullPointerException;
  71                 JNU_ThrowNumberFormatException;
  72                 JNU_ThrowOutOfMemoryError;
  73                 JNU_ThrowStringIndexOutOfBoundsException;
  74                 JNU_ToString;
  75 
  76                 Java_java_io_FileDescriptor_initIDs;
  77                 Java_java_io_FileDescriptor_sync;
  78                 Java_java_io_FileInputStream_available;
  79                 Java_java_io_FileInputStream_close0;
  80                 Java_java_io_FileInputStream_initIDs;
  81                 Java_java_io_FileInputStream_open;
  82                 Java_java_io_FileInputStream_read0;
  83                 Java_java_io_FileInputStream_readBytes;
  84                 Java_java_io_FileInputStream_skip;
  85                 Java_java_io_FileOutputStream_close0;
  86                 Java_java_io_FileOutputStream_initIDs;
  87                 Java_java_io_FileOutputStream_open;
  88                 Java_java_io_FileOutputStream_write;
  89                 Java_java_io_FileOutputStream_writeBytes;
  90                 Java_java_io_ObjectInputStream_bytesToDoubles;
  91                 Java_java_io_ObjectInputStream_bytesToFloats;
  92                 Java_java_io_ObjectOutputStream_doublesToBytes;
  93                 Java_java_io_ObjectOutputStream_floatsToBytes;
  94                 Java_java_io_ObjectStreamClass_hasStaticInitializer;
  95                 Java_java_io_ObjectStreamClass_initNative;
  96                 Java_java_io_RandomAccessFile_close0;
  97                 Java_java_io_RandomAccessFile_getFilePointer;
  98                 Java_java_io_RandomAccessFile_initIDs;
  99                 Java_java_io_RandomAccessFile_length;
 100                 Java_java_io_RandomAccessFile_open;
 101                 Java_java_io_RandomAccessFile_read0;
 102                 Java_java_io_RandomAccessFile_readBytes;
 103                 Java_java_io_RandomAccessFile_seek0;
 104                 Java_java_io_RandomAccessFile_setLength;
 105                 Java_java_io_RandomAccessFile_write0;
 106                 Java_java_io_RandomAccessFile_writeBytes;
 107                 Java_java_io_UnixFileSystem_canonicalize0;
 108                 Java_java_io_UnixFileSystem_checkAccess;
 109                 Java_java_io_UnixFileSystem_createDirectory;
 110                 Java_java_io_UnixFileSystem_createFileExclusively;
 111                 Java_java_io_UnixFileSystem_delete0;
 112                 Java_java_io_UnixFileSystem_getBooleanAttributes0;
 113                 Java_java_io_UnixFileSystem_getLastModifiedTime;
 114                 Java_java_io_UnixFileSystem_getLength;
 115                 Java_java_io_UnixFileSystem_getSpace;
 116                 Java_java_io_UnixFileSystem_initIDs;
 117                 Java_java_io_UnixFileSystem_list;
 118                 Java_java_io_UnixFileSystem_rename0;
 119                 Java_java_io_UnixFileSystem_setLastModifiedTime;
 120                 Java_java_io_UnixFileSystem_setReadOnly;




  61                 JNU_ThrowIllegalAccessException;
  62                 JNU_ThrowIllegalArgumentException;
  63                 JNU_ThrowInstantiationException;
  64                 JNU_ThrowInternalError;
  65                 JNU_ThrowIOException;
  66                 JNU_ThrowIOExceptionWithLastError;
  67                 JNU_ThrowNoSuchFieldError;
  68                 JNU_ThrowNoSuchFieldException;
  69                 JNU_ThrowNoSuchMethodError;
  70                 JNU_ThrowNullPointerException;
  71                 JNU_ThrowNumberFormatException;
  72                 JNU_ThrowOutOfMemoryError;
  73                 JNU_ThrowStringIndexOutOfBoundsException;
  74                 JNU_ToString;
  75 
  76                 Java_java_io_FileDescriptor_initIDs;
  77                 Java_java_io_FileDescriptor_sync;
  78                 Java_java_io_FileInputStream_available;
  79                 Java_java_io_FileInputStream_close0;
  80                 Java_java_io_FileInputStream_initIDs;
  81                 Java_java_io_FileInputStream_open0;
  82                 Java_java_io_FileInputStream_read0;
  83                 Java_java_io_FileInputStream_readBytes;
  84                 Java_java_io_FileInputStream_skip;
  85                 Java_java_io_FileOutputStream_close0;
  86                 Java_java_io_FileOutputStream_initIDs;
  87                 Java_java_io_FileOutputStream_open0;
  88                 Java_java_io_FileOutputStream_write;
  89                 Java_java_io_FileOutputStream_writeBytes;
  90                 Java_java_io_ObjectInputStream_bytesToDoubles;
  91                 Java_java_io_ObjectInputStream_bytesToFloats;
  92                 Java_java_io_ObjectOutputStream_doublesToBytes;
  93                 Java_java_io_ObjectOutputStream_floatsToBytes;
  94                 Java_java_io_ObjectStreamClass_hasStaticInitializer;
  95                 Java_java_io_ObjectStreamClass_initNative;
  96                 Java_java_io_RandomAccessFile_close0;
  97                 Java_java_io_RandomAccessFile_getFilePointer;
  98                 Java_java_io_RandomAccessFile_initIDs;
  99                 Java_java_io_RandomAccessFile_length;
 100                 Java_java_io_RandomAccessFile_open0;
 101                 Java_java_io_RandomAccessFile_read0;
 102                 Java_java_io_RandomAccessFile_readBytes;
 103                 Java_java_io_RandomAccessFile_seek0;
 104                 Java_java_io_RandomAccessFile_setLength;
 105                 Java_java_io_RandomAccessFile_write0;
 106                 Java_java_io_RandomAccessFile_writeBytes;
 107                 Java_java_io_UnixFileSystem_canonicalize0;
 108                 Java_java_io_UnixFileSystem_checkAccess;
 109                 Java_java_io_UnixFileSystem_createDirectory;
 110                 Java_java_io_UnixFileSystem_createFileExclusively;
 111                 Java_java_io_UnixFileSystem_delete0;
 112                 Java_java_io_UnixFileSystem_getBooleanAttributes0;
 113                 Java_java_io_UnixFileSystem_getLastModifiedTime;
 114                 Java_java_io_UnixFileSystem_getLength;
 115                 Java_java_io_UnixFileSystem_getSpace;
 116                 Java_java_io_UnixFileSystem_initIDs;
 117                 Java_java_io_UnixFileSystem_list;
 118                 Java_java_io_UnixFileSystem_rename0;
 119                 Java_java_io_UnixFileSystem_setLastModifiedTime;
 120                 Java_java_io_UnixFileSystem_setReadOnly;